Hey Tam — handing off the Glintport config hot-reload work before I'm out next week. The watcher in Spoolfire now picks up YAML changes without a restart; just poke the reload endpoint and check the version counter bumps. One gotcha: nested overrides still need a full cycle. If the reload daemon wedges and demands re-auth, the recovery passphrase right below this gets you back in.

strongbox words: sorius-joreth-casath-eliiel

Night-shift staff: Floor 4 of the Tellhaven Building opens this week. After 21:00, access is via the rear stairwell only; the lifts are locked out overnight during the settling period. Complete a walk-through of the new floor once per shift and log it. The stairwell keypad accepts the code below.

badge for yahop-fawep: bdg-XBKXI-68071

Ticket: PRUNEBOT vault locked

Severity: P2. The stale-branch cleanup bot (Prunebot) can't open its credentials vault after last night's rotation; branch pruning is stalled across all Harkwell repos. On-call: unseal the vault manually, restart the Prunebot worker, confirm a dry-run pass. Unsealing requires the recovery passphrase, provided below.

recovery phrase for bajeg-hahop: holix-quenok-praox-eliius-giliel-holath-istix-tamvan-fenir-aldeth

## Fix audio drift in Hallwright guide app

Fixes stuttering playback reported by visitors at the Verrow Gallery exhibit. Root cause: buffer underruns on older devices when switching tracks near beacons. Support team: tell users to update; no settings changes needed on their end. This PR enlarges the prefetch buffer and adds a beacon debounce. The tuned values are listed here.

tuning table, fajop-hafog:
WEIGHTS = {
    "soriel": 277,
    "belael": 101,
}

## Building Access — Spares Room (Hullbrook Annex)

Contractors: the spare hardware room is down the east corridor on the ground floor, third door on the left. Sign in at the front desk first and grab a visitor lanyard. Anything you take out, jot it in the blue logbook — yes, even the little stuff. The door self-locks, so don't wedge it. To get in, punch in the code below.

staff pass of hagug-taguf = bdg-HJ-9